Another Sky return with new single ‘A Feeling’

Another Sky’s return earlier this year heralded an exhilarating step forward for the South London quartet. After a three-year absence from the spotlight, the band’s long-awaited single ‘Psychopath’ was a far more punchy and direct rock song than anything from their 2020 debut record, I Slept On The Floor.

Today Another Sky are excited to release ‘A Feeling’, another huge creative step forward for the band. Melding richly textured percussion and rhythm sections with squalling, Soundgarden-esque guitars and the furious vocals of vocalist Catrin Vincent, Another Sky are fully embracing their electrifying new era.

Vocalist Catrin Vincent says of the track – “‘A Feeling’ was written after a conversation with an ultra-capitalist. I lost my job in lockdown and they said I should accept it was my punishment for “just not working hard enough.”

“It was around the time of Mollie May and Kim Kardashian saying things like, “everyone has the same 24 hours in a day”. With everyone in lockdown, social media exploded. We were all hunting each other, lecturing each other and telling each other how to survive, without thinking of the different circumstances people live in.

“The song is bitter, but hopefully something a lot of people can relate to and find catharsis in. I was reminded of all my least favourite bosses and authority figures. I felt like I’d lost the strength to argue facts, and all I was left with was a feeling.”
